RTF2 Rabbit Polyclonal Antibody (Fluoro550)

Product Specifications

Product Name Alternative

RTF2; C20orf43; RTFDC1; AD-007; CDA05; HSPC164; HSPC169; Replication termination factor 2; RTF2; Replication termination factor 2 domain-containing protein 1

UniProt

Q9BY42

Reactivity

Human

Immunogen

E.coli-derived human RTF2 recombinant protein (Position: D4-F306) . Human RTF2 shares 87.8% and 88.1% amino acid (aa) sequence identity with mouse and rat RTF2, respectively.

Target

Replication termination factor 2

Clonality

Polyclonal

Conjugation

Fluoro550

Purification

Immunogen affinity purified.

Dilution

Optimal dilutions should be determined by end users.

Form

Liquid

Molecular Weight

34 kDa

Storage Conditions

At -20°C for one year from date of receipt. Avoid repeated freezing and thawing. Protect from light.

Notes

For research use only.

Applications Notes

Recommended applications are based on the parent unconjugated antibody. Customers may select suitable applications according to their experimental needs.

Host or Source

Rabbit

Preservative

Each vial contains 50% glycerol, 0.9% NaCl, 0.2% Na2HPO4, 0.02% NaN3.

Isotype

IgG
